SIGNED "Pat B" in blue ink on State of California, Governor's Office, Sacramento, CA letterhead, August 19, 1964. Addressed to Mr. Aime Michand. "Dear Mr. Michand: It would give me great pleasure if you would be my guest at dinner at the World Trade club on September 3rd. I would like to have a chance to talk to you about plans for a dinner, of which I am chairman, honoring our new U.S. Senator Pierre Salinger. Would you let my San Francisco secretary, Al Anolik, (UN 1-8700) know if you can be with me? Sincerely, Edmund G. Brown, Governor. Cocktails 7:00pm; Dinner 8:00pm." Down the right side of the page Mr. Michand has written in ink to his secretary "Tell them I'll come & how to spell my name. Remind me to *** my trip. P.S. he also said a number invited are Republicans, including the Governor." At the bottom of the page, the secretary has typed an affirmative response and that Mr. Anolik has corrected his name with apologies. Fine condition (two punched holes at top of page). Item #15233

At the time of this letter Mr. Aime Michaud (correct spelling) was with the Draper Companies in San Francisco. He was also added to the board of the Del Monte Properties Company in Pebble Beach, CA and was named President. During his tenure, he saw getting the U.S. Open as a personal commitment to Samuel F.
